Extend Reduce overlap to DEM for ortho production
« on: August 06, 2021, 11:50:47 AM »
Hi,

Up to now, the reduce overlaps feature only works with a generated 3D mesh as a basis, not a DEM. For us it would be useful to accelerate the production of orthophotography where we would discard all the axis but the nadir.

If we do it with the generated mesh and the nadir images, the overlap algorithm will keep a bigger amount of images to cover the vertical faces which are not needed for the ortho end product. Basing it on a DEM would improve the rate of reduction and speed up the next steps of processing.
